车联网环境下拥堵路网异质交通流逐日演化研究
Day-to-day dynamical evolution of heterogeneous traffic flow for congested traffic network under connected vehicle environment
摘要
Abstract
To describe the route choice characteristics and estimate the evolution law of day-to-day traffic flow under connected vehicle environment,we analyze travelers'heterogeneities from the perspective of subjective historical experience and objective information from intelligent connected mobile unit.The method of exponential smoothing is employed to deduce the heterogeneous travelers'perceptive travel time.Based on the characteristics of traffic flow on congested network,the road travel time function is built.The equilibrium state of day-to-day dynamic evolution of heterogeneous travelers'traffic flows is described using the theory of stochastic travel network.To satisfy traffic network equilibrium,the day-to-day dynamic adjustment method of traffic flow is proposed.Further,the day-to-day dynamic evolution model,which increases the prediction precision of traffic flow,of heterogeneous traffic flows for congested traffic network equilibrium under connected vehicle environment is built.The iterative algorithm is designed to solve the model.Numerical experiments are conducted based on the real road network.Our results show travelers'perceptive time error,historical travel experience and information compliance of connected vehicle have significant impacts on day-to-day evolution of heterogeneous traffic flows.The route equilibrium flows reach to the maximum with the route travel time perceptive factor value of 0.3.The average rate of growth of the mean of route traffic flows aroused by historical travel experience and information compliance of connected vehicle are 2.09%and 16.57%respectively.The traffic network flows considering urban congestion accurately describes the collector-distributor characteristics of vehicles.At the equilibrium traffic state of tested road network,the route traffic flows considering the road congestion covered a range between 5~20 pcu/h.The network flows tend to be uniform distribution in order to disperse the pressure of local road network.The research reveals the day-to-day dynamic evolution laws of travelers'route choice and heterogeneous travelers'traffic flows under congested network,which enhance the prospectiveness and dynamic controllability of transportation planning and management under connected vehicle environment.关键词
